Finding the Right Psychiatrist Near You for ADHD Treatment
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ental condition that affects countless kids and grownups worldwide. It is defined by signs such as in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. While numerous individuals with ADHD can handle their signs with behavior modification and lifestyle modifications, medication is often an important part of reliable treatment. This is where psychiatrists play an essential role. For those seeking professional aid, discovering a psychiatrist who focuses on ADHD can be an overwhelming job. This article aims to direct readers through the process of locating and selecting the best psychiatrist for ADHD treatment near them.

Understanding ADHD and the Role of Psychiatrists
ADHD is a chronic condition that can affect numerous elements of life, including scholastic efficiency, work productivity, and social relationships. Psychiatrists are medical physicians who focus on psychological health and are trained to identify and deal with conditions like ADHD They can recommend and handle medications, offer therapy, and offer thorough care to help people manage their symptoms efficiently.

Frequently asked questions
Q: How do I understand if I have ADHD? A: If you presume you or your kid has ADHD, look for relentless signs of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ity that substantially effect day-to-day life. An expert assessment by a psychiatrist or psychologist is necessary for an accurate diagnosis.

Q: What types of medications are used to treat ADHD? A: Common medications for ADHD consist of stimulants (like methylphenidate and amphetamines) and non-stimulants (like atomoxetine). The option of medication depends on the person's signs and any co-occurring conditions.

Q: Can a psychiatrist offer therapy? A: Yes, many psychiatrists offer treatment in addition to medication management. Nevertheless, some might choose to refer you to a licensed therapist for continuous treatment sessions.

Q: How long does ADHD treatment typically last? A: ADHD is a persistent condition, and treatment can be lifelong. However, the intensity and duration of treatment can vary based on individual requirements and development.

Q: Are there non-medical treatments for ADHD? A: Yes, non-medical treatments include behavior modification, c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), and lifestyle changes such as routine exercise, a healthy diet, and structured routines.

Q: What should I anticipate during the very first check out? A: The very first check out typically includes a thorough assessment, consisting of an in-depth medical history, sign assessment, and perhaps some mental tests. The psychiatrist will use this info to identify ADHD and develop a treatment strategy.
